logo

Output 4403569a4dec7fc35c696d1219a1953eb3b71d24594bc4a9ee1576ac3650c829:96

value
10796149
script pubkey
OP_0 OP_PUSHBYTES_20 c9ea357a7bd0a34f4eb35e85ebc1b2926ecdf07f
address
bc1qe84r27nm6z357n4nt6z7hsdjjfhvmurl0nc6ln
transaction
4403569a4dec7fc35c696d1219a1953eb3b71d24594bc4a9ee1576ac3650c829